Tetrahydroxyquinone, a redox-active benzoquinone, primarily induces apoptosis through the generation of reactive oxygen species (ROS). By participating in a redox cycle with semiquinone radicals, Tetrahydroxyquinone enhances oxidative stress within cells, making it a valuable tool for studying cellular mechanisms related to cell death and oxidative damage. Its ability to trigger apoptotic pathways positions it as a relevant compound for research in cancer biology and oxidative stress-related studies.
